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
When evaluating budget mini BMX bikes and tiny bicycle models, consider these factors to ensure you pick items that meet your goals and expectations.
- Purpose: Decide if you want a display piece, a functional play item for tricks, or a DIY project for hands-on assembly. Some models emphasize realism and collectibility, while others focus on portability and play value.
- Durability: Look for alloy builds or reinforced materials that survive frequent handling. For younger users, smoother joints and robust tires help prevent breakage during play.
- Detail and Scale: Miniature aesthetics vary; some emphasize authentic geometry and decals, while others prioritize decorative charm. Consider the scale relative to your display or other miniatures.
- Interactivity: If you value hands-on assembly or moving parts, choose models with removable tires, adjustable components, or screw-in features. This enhances engagement and educational value.
- Gift and Collection Value: For collectors, choose models with well-presented packaging and attention to detail. Check whether the set includes multiple colors or variants for display variety.
- Safety and Age Recommendations: Verify age suitability, especially for kids who may interact with small parts or tools included with some models.
- Maintenance and Replacement: Some items allow parts to be replaced, repainted, or rebuilt, extending their lifespan as display pieces or hobby projects.
